An opportunity has arisen for an Associate/Senior Associate to join our commercial Building Consultancy team in Bristol. The team works with a range of investor clients, including major institutions such as M&G, Legal & General, Aberdeen Investments, as well as private corporate clients, local higher education occupiers and landmark retail assets in the South West including Cabot Circus.
We are searching for an outward-looking, commercially astute 'all-rounder' Building Surveyor at Associate level with a proven track record in business development, client acquisition and/or growth, and revenue generation within the commercial sector. Technical excellence and client care are paramount, with entrepreneurial drive and strategic networking capabilities a key attribute for the role.
The successful candidate will not only excel in delivering technical building surveying services but will actively drive business growth through existing client growth and/or new client acquisition, with a goal of expanding our market presence, and identifying revenue opportunities wherever possible. This role requires a self-starter who can develop meaningful relationships across the commercial real estate sector, convert prospects into clients over the medium to long term, and expand our service footprint with existing accounts. We are keen to speak to commercially minded professionals who can balance technical delivery with proactive business development.
What this role involves:- Technical Delivery & Fee Generation (80%):
- Undertaking Building Surveys and Technical Due Diligence reports
- Preparing specifications for, and administering, repair and refurbishment contracts
- Preparing and negotiating schedules of dilapidations/ preparing exit strategies
- Preparing planned preventative maintenance plans
- Undertaking building reinstatement cost assessments
- Assisting with co-ordination of portfolio instructions
- Supporting more junior team members with their instructions and undertaking Quality Assurance checks on reports.
